Problem 2-6 Accounting cycle [LO2-2, 2-3, 2-4, 2-5, 2-6, 2-7] The general ledger of the Karlin Company, a consulting company, at January 1, 2018, contained the following account balances: Account Title Cash Accounts receivable Equipment Accumulated depreciation Salaries payable Common stock Retained earnings Total Debits Credits 30,500 15,000 25,000 7,500 8,500 46,000 8,500 70,500 70,500 The following is a summary of the transactions for the year: a. Sales of services, $122,000, of which $36,600 was on credit. b. Collected on accounts receivable, $25,000. c. Issued shares of common stock in exchange for $13,000 in cash. d. Paid salaries, $44,500 (of which $8,500 was for salaries payable). e. Paid miscellaneous expenses, $24,000. f. Purchased equipment for $15,500 in cash. g. Paid $2,950 in cash dividends to shareholders. 1. Accrued salaries at year-end amounted to $890. 2. Depreciation for the year on the equipment is $2,500. Required: 2., 5, & 8. Prepare the summary, adjusting and closing entries for each of the transactions listed. 3. Post the transactions, adjusting and closing entries into the appropriate t-accounts. 4. Prepare an unadjusted trial balance. 6. Prepare an adjusted trial balance. 7-a. Prepare an income statement for 2018. 7-b. Prepare a balance sheet as of December 31, 2018. 9. Prepare a post-closing trial balance.
